After having reservations cancelled, supplies stolen, signs stolen and attempts to close offices in an attempt to stop group rentals Brad shut down rentals in October.

Some condo owners continue to rent through various websites. There is no rental pool at this time.

It likely is paradisial to anyone who is there now as long as the electricity stays on.

The twenty something HOAs had a meeting. Our experience and desire to continue using Bimini Sands was discussed. The situation is unlikely to be resolved quickly.

I have been looking at other destinations. I have quotes from an expensive resort in the Abacos.

My biggest concern with farther destinations is new boaters who will be stressed after crossing the stream. They are unlikely to be prepared to refuel and make a second larger hop.

My expectation is that if Bimini Sands does not come around for 2019 that there will be a number of smaller trips to differing destinations. Several marinas in Bimini would be excited to have our business. Some experienced groups may choose to push on to the Abacos, Exhumas or Andros.
